Interferon was scarce and expensive until 1980, when the interferon gene was inserted into bacteria using recombinant DNA technology, allowing for mass cultivation and purification from bacterial cultures.

There are major differences in the metabolism of morphine and the illegal drug heroin. Morphine mostly produces its CNS effects through m-receptors, and at k- and d-receptors. Heroin has a slight affinity for opiate receptors. Most of its actions are due to metabolism to active metabolites (6-acetylmorphine, morphine, and morphine-6-glucuronide).
